Sprinkler System Relocation in Aiken, SC
Sprinkler system relocation services involve adjusting the placement of an existing irrigation system to better suit changes in landscaping, property layout, or new construction. This service typically covers projects such as moving sprinkler heads, rerouting underground pipes, or installing new zones to ensure even watering coverage across the yard. Homeowners often seek this service when redesigning their outdoor spaces, repairing damaged components, or upgrading to more efficient sprinkler heads, all while maintaining a healthy lawn and garden.
Before requesting sprinkler system relocation, property owners should consider the current layout of their irrigation system, including the location of existing pipes, heads, and control valves. Understanding the scope of the project, including any underground work or potential obstacles, helps in planning an effective relocation. It’s also useful to evaluate whether the new placement will improve water coverage and efficiency, and to identify any necessary adjustments to the system's controller or zones to accommodate the changes.

Common Sprinkler System Relocation Jobs
Sprinkler system relocation involves moving existing sprinkler lines to accommodate landscaping changes or new construction.
Yard modifications may require adjusting sprinkler heads and piping to ensure proper coverage after changes.
Property expansion projects often need sprinkler rerouting to cover new lawn areas effectively.
Landscape redesigns include repositioning sprinkler components for optimal watering of new plantings.
Drainage improvements can involve relocating sprinkler lines to prevent water pooling and damage.
Existing system updates may require moving sprinkler zones to better suit updated yard layouts.
Sprinkler System Relocation Questions
What is sprinkler system relocation? It involves moving existing sprinkler components to a new position on the property to improve coverage or accommodate landscaping changes.
When should sprinkler system relocation be considered? It is useful when landscaping is redesigned, new structures are added, or coverage gaps are identified in the current system.
What areas are typically involved in sprinkler system relocation? The process usually includes adjusting sprinkler heads, rerouting pipes, and updating control valves to fit the new layout.
What should property owners know before a sprinkler system is relocated? Proper planning ensures the system functions effectively after the move and minimizes disruption to existing landscaping.
